Chicago Police Superintendent Larry Snelling’s recent assertion resonates loudly amid the rising tensions surrounding law enforcement and federal immigration operations. In a strikingly clear message, he warned those who disrupt police and federal agents: engage in reckless behavior and expect severe consequences.

At a press conference, Snelling firmly dismissed accusations that his officers failed to aid federal agents dealing with violence during the past weekend. With growing unrest fueled by misinformation on social media, he took a bold stand to clarify the reality of the situation. “My leadership team are not political pawns. Their lives are too important to play politics,” Snelling asserted, emphasizing that law enforcement personnel face real dangers daily.

The police chief highlighted the seriousness of attacks on federal agents, declaring them a form of deadly force. He underscored that tactics used by radical activists, such as blocking or ramming police vehicles, could result in lethal outcomes. “If you box them in with vehicles, it is reasonable for them to believe they are being ambushed,” Snelling explained, driving home the point that federal officers have every right to respond with force when they perceive a threat.

Snelling’s comments also reflect a broader context in which local law enforcement operates, particularly under the Illinois TRUST Act, which restricts them from collaborating with federal immigration authorities. While he expressed a commitment to the law, he made it clear that his officers will not arrest federal agents engaged in immigration enforcement in Chicago. This stance, though politically sensitive, seems aimed at maintaining order without compromising safety for his team.

Highlighting the dangerous environment federal agents often operate in, Snelling expressed the urgent need for respect and caution. He urged community members to reconsider their involvement in activities that could be perceived as aggressive towards law enforcement. “Following law enforcement agents around raises the question: What are you planning to do?” he asked rhetorically, hinting that such actions may provoke an unnecessary escalation of violence.
